Man arrested with 28,000 drug tablets

BATHINDA: A medical store owner was arrested with 28,000 drug tablets at Pitho village.



Tribune News Service

Bathinda, March 23

A medical store owner was arrested with 28,000 drug tablets at Pitho village.

SP (Traffic) Rakesh Kumar said, “On March 22, a police team, including ASI Avtar Singh, was on patrol near the village. The police noticed Sukhchain Singh of the same village coming on the link road to his village with a plastic bag. On suspicion, he was stopped and during a checking, the police recovered the drug tablets of various companies from him.”

He said a case under the NDPS Act had been registered against the accused.
